Multnomah Falls recreation area to host Kids’ Day

The Columbian
Published: July 14, 2011, 12:00am

Multnomah Falls will host a Kids’ Day event on Aug. 6, Columbia River Gorge National Scenic Area officials announced this week.

The event will include games and guided hikes, plus other activities in the park’s lower plaza.

Organizations participating in the event include the Columbia Gorge Ecology Institute, Gorge Discovery Center, Oregon Youth Conservation Corp. and the Oregon Zoo, among others.

The event lasts from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. at the falls, one of Oregon’s most popular recreation areas. Multnomah Falls is off Interstate 84, about 30 miles east of Portland.
